Theres been a few fish off the NW rivers this and ĺast month, seen some lovely photos of scale perfect BOS late Spring and Summer MSW fish from Border Esk, Eden, Lune and Ribble though only heard of a couple off Ribble but this weeks water will entice them in. In previous years when anglers scream 'no fish' at back end double figured coloured fish are caught and anglers ask 'where were they?' answer is in big deep lower pools in lower reaches not showing because pools are not stuffed. However get water in June and July youve a chance of catching them in their prime.
